Intrepid232 head to the start of the 2021 Race

In December Intrepid232 decided to head to San Sebastián de La Gomera to see the start of the 2021 Talisker Whisky Atlantic Challenge.  There were certain restrictions on how close spectators could get to the boats, thanks to COVID, however the experience was invaluable.  We spoke with several crews before they left, getting some tips from them and also with the promise of contact once they had finished, to tell us what worked and what – if anything – they would change.  We were there for a presentation by Ian Couch, aimed at crews who were planning on undertaking this challenge in the future, this was sobering and very honest.  We also met some crews who will be doing it in 2023, the same year as us. The atmosphere as the boats left at three minute intervals was electric and very emotional.  We got in plenty of hill walking (our villa was at the top of the steepest hill, surrounded by orange trees, avocados, mangos), swimming and even managed a trip to the National Park.
